Prove the diagonals of the square with vertices P(0, 4), Q(4, 4), R(0, 0), and S(4, 0) are perpendicular bisectors of each other. Step 1: Calculate the slope of the diagonals.
The slope of diagonal PS is .:–1
The slope of diagonal QR is .:1
The midpoint of PS is .:(2, 2)
The midpoint of QR is .:(2, 2)
The diagonals of the square are perpendicular bisectors because the diagonals are .:perpendicular and share the same midpoint
